免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

node小程序开发

Node小程序开发是一种基于Node.js的小程序开发方式,它既能够利用Node.js的强大功能,又能够支持小程序的特性,让开发者能够更加高效地开发出优秀的小程序。

下面将详细介绍Node小程序开发的原理和具体实现方式。

一、Node小程序开发的原理

Node小程序开发原理主要是利用了Node.js的模块化编程思想。在Node.js中,每一个文件都是一个模块,可以通过require函数引入其他模块,完成对模块间的依赖关系。

在Node小程序开发中,我们可以将一个小程序看作是一个Node.js模块,每个小程序页面代码可以看成是一个或多个Node.js模块组合而成。通过开发者工具提供的各种API和组件,我们可以将Node.js的模块化思想应用到小程序的开发中。

另外,Node小程序开发也可以引入第三方模块,比如React和Vue等前端框架,来提高我们的开发效率和代码可维护性。

二、Node小程序开发的实现方式

Node小程序开发的实现方式主要分为三个步骤:安装相关依赖、使用开发者工具创建项目和编写代码。

1. 安装相关依赖

首先需要安装Node.js和小程序开发者工具。Node.js官网提供了多个版本的下载,开发者需要选择自己需要的版本进行安装。

接着,下载小程序开发者工具并进行安装。安装完成后,开发者需要进入小程序开发者工具的设置中,将勾选“使用npm模块”选项,开启小程序项目使用npm package的功能。

2. 使用开发者工具创建项目

在小程序开发者工具中,选择“新建小程序项目”,填写相关信息后即可创建一个全新的小程序项目。

在创建项目的时候,开发者需要选择“使用npm模块”和“不校验合法域名”选项,并填写自己的AppID。

3. 编写代码

创建好项目后,在项目中创建对应的小程序页面,使用Node.js的模块化思想编写代码即可。

在使用第三方模块的时候,开发者需要使用npm命令行工具进行包的安装。同时,需要在小程序开发者工具的“工具”菜单中,选择“构建npm”选项,将选中的npm package打包成小程序代码。

最后,开发者运行小程序开发者工具,即可预览和调试自己的小程序代码。

总结

Node小程序开发是一种新型的小程序开发方式,具有良好的模块化编程思想、快速的开发速度和高效的代码管理能力。

通过掌握Node小程序开发的原理和实现方式,开发者可以更加轻松地开发小程序,并在开发过程中实现更高的代码复用率和可维护性。


相关知识:
qq小程序有没有云开发
qq小程序是一款由腾讯公司开发的小程序平台,它与微信小程序类似,是运行在QQ内嵌浏览器中的轻量级应用程序,具有快速启动、无需下载、占用空间小等优点,能够帮助用户快速访问和使用各种服务。 与此同时,qq小程序也提供了云开发服务,为用户提供快速、便捷的开发体验
2023-08-09
python微信小程序开发源码
Python微信小程序开发指的是使用Python语言进行微信小程序的开发。微信小程序是一种轻量级的应用,可以在微信客户端内直接运行,无需下载和安装,用户可以随时随地使用小程序。 Python微信小程序开发源码实现了小程序的主要功能,例如登录、注册、数据交互
2023-08-09
ktv微信小程序开发解决方案
KTV微信小程序是音乐娱乐行业中不可或缺的应用之一,它可以帮助KTV行业实现在线预约、点歌、支付等功能,提高用户体验度和企业服务效率。下面就为大家介绍一下KTV微信小程序的开发解决方案。一、需求分析在开发KTV微信小程序之前,首先要对应用的功能需求进行分析
2023-08-09
asp
ASP.NET 是一种 web 框架,它可以用来开发 web 应用程序和网站。它通常是使用 C# 或 VB.NET 编程语言来编写的,但也可以使用其他编程语言,如F#。ASP.NET 同时也是微软公司.NET平台的一部分,通过它可以让开发者能够快速而轻松地
2023-08-09
html封装exe代码
在这篇文章中,我将向您介绍如何将HTML应用程序封装成一个独立的可执行文件 (EXE),以及这个过程背后的原理。这可以让您的HTML应用程序在没有安装浏览器的情况下在客户端计算机上运行,同时保持跨平台功能的优势。原理:将HTML应用程序封装成EXE实际上是
2023-05-26
沅江小程序开发工具
沅江小程序开发工具,是一款由湖南省沅江市开发的小程序开发工具,旨在帮助开发者快速、便捷地创建和发布小程序,并支持小程序生命周期管理。该工具基于微信官方小程序开发平台进行开发,可以实现快速创建小程序的模板结构,同时提供了丰富的预设模板、组件和API接口。开发
2023-05-26
小程序开发工具2020年新款
随着移动互联网的普及,小程序已经成为了很多企业和开发者最为关注的领域之一。作为一种轻量级的应用程序,小程序在用户体验和传播效果上具有明显优势,因此能够得到广泛的应用。而小程序的开发工具,则是开发者进行小程序开发的利器。小程序开发工具是一种针对小程序开发的软
2023-05-26
微信开发工具小程序怎么发布作品
微信开发工具是一个辅助前端开发微信小程序的工具。小程序是一种轻量级的应用程序,用户无需下载,可直接使用。小程序开发包括三个阶段:1.开发阶段2.上传审核阶段3.发布阶段其中,上传审核阶段和发布阶段都需要通过微信公众平台进行。小程序的发布分为三种方式:1.开
2023-05-26
微信小程序的开发工具及其技术介绍英文
WeChat Mini Program Development Tool and Technology IntroductionWith the increasing popularity of mobile devices, many platforms
2023-05-26
微信小程序开发工具视频教程
微信小程序是一种轻量级的应用程序,用户可以在微信内部直接使用,无需下载安装。由于其轻巧、快速、便捷的特点,它受到越来越多开发者的关注和喜爱。那么,如何进行微信小程序开发呢?本篇文章将介绍微信小程序开发工具视频教程。首先,我们需要下载微信开发者工具。此工具是
2023-05-26
腾讯小程序开发工具登录失败
腾讯小程序开发工具是小程序开发者进行开发和调试的重要工具,但有些用户在使用时会遇到登录失败的情况。本文将详细介绍腾讯小程序开发工具登录失败的原因及解决方法。首先,腾讯小程序开发工具登录失败的原因很多,主要包括以下几点:1.账号或密码错误在登录腾讯小程序开发
2023-05-26
电脑微信端怎么进入小程序开发工具
想要开发小程序,需要进入到小程序开发工具中进行操作,那么在电脑微信端如何进入小程序开发工具呢?下面本文将为您介绍相关原理和详细步骤。首先,小程序开发工具是一款专门用来开发小程序的工具,由微信官方提供,我们可以通过微信开发者工具来进行开发调试。电脑微信端进入
2023-05-22